During
the 78th Legislative Session, lawmakers created the Texas
Residential Construction
Commission (the “Commission” or TRCC). The Commission
provides homeowners and builders an opportunity to resolve
differences through an administrative process prior to pursing
court action.
The Commission will specifically be responsible for registering
homes, homebuilders and remodelers, overseeing the state-sponsored
inspection and dispute resolution process, preparing and
adopting limited warranties, and building and performance
standards,
overseeing three task force groups, providing a voluntary
certification of arbitrators, and providing for the filing
of arbitration
awards.
Starting January 1, 2004, all home builders and remodelers in
the State of Texas were required to register new homes, material
improvements to existing homes, and certain interior renovations
exceeding $20,000 with TRCC, as well as remit a $30 fee for each
registration. For remodelers, the registration and fee must be
sent to TRCC within 15 days following the earlier date of when
the agreement (contract) is signed or the work commences.
